“I Never Felt Safe”: British Actor Richard E. Grant Just Opened Up About His Difficult Childhood And Detailed His Dad Trying To Shoot Him At Age 15


“He finally found me, and said: ‘I’m going to blow your brains out,’ I said: ‘Go on, do it, just get this over and done with,’” the "Saltburn" actor recalled.
